Pulse Analysis

The web‑design ecosystem is at a crossroads as platforms like Elementor push major version upgrades while developers grapple with new learning curves. Elementor v4 promises faster page builds and richer widgets, yet early adopters report interface quirks that slow down production. Companies must weigh the short‑term friction against long‑term performance gains, especially when client timelines are tight.

On the AI side, Claude Code and OpenAI Codex continue to vie for dominance in code‑generation tasks. Claude Code excels at natural‑language prompts and integrates smoothly with Claude AI’s broader suite, but benchmark tests still show Codex handling intricate logic and multi‑file projects more reliably. Meanwhile, Google’s Gemma 4 introduces a lightweight alternative that runs efficiently on modest hardware, opening doors for smaller agencies to embed AI assistance without hefty cloud costs.

Beyond individual tools, the conversation highlighted systemic risks tied to AI agents that can act autonomously across a user’s digital environment. While such agents promise workflow automation, they also expand the attack surface for data breaches and privacy violations. Organizations should implement strict permission frameworks and continuous monitoring to reap the productivity benefits while safeguarding sensitive assets.
